Product details

The STMicroelectronics A6986F5V is a synchronous step-down (buck) regulator with a fixed 5V output, rated for 1.5A continuous load. It's part of the Automotive, AEC-Q100 series, so it's qualified for the temperature and reliability demands of under-hood and chassis-mounted electronics — engine control units, transmission modules, sensor power rails, and infotainment supplies that see a 4V to 38V input bus. The synchronous rectifier means the low-side switch is integrated, which saves an external Schottky diode and improves efficiency at the 5V output level — a real consideration when the board is in a sealed enclosure with limited airflow.

The 4V minimum input lets it run off a 5V rail with headroom, or a single-cell Li-ion pack in a step-down pre-regulator stage. The 38V maximum covers 12V and 24V automotive systems with margin for load-dump transients, so you don't need an external clamp for most passenger-vehicle buses. Fixed 5V output removes the need for an external feedback divider — one fewer resistor pair to place and tolerance-stack. The 250 kHz to 2 MHz switching range lets you trade off inductor size against efficiency: lower frequency for better efficiency in a tight thermal budget, higher frequency for a smaller inductor when board area is the constraint. The junction temperature rating of -40°C to 150°C (TJ) is the full automotive range.

Surface-mount only.

Frequently asked questions

How does A6986F5V compare to A6986F3V?

The A6986F5V outputs a fixed 5V, while the A6986F3V outputs a fixed 3.3V. Both share the same 4V to 38V input range, 1.5A output capability, AEC-Q100 qualification, and 16-HTSSOP package. The choice is determined by your load's supply voltage — 5V for legacy logic or sensor rails, 3.3V for modern MCU and DSP cores.
